Original Description
Hans Gude’s "Bondehus i Telemarken" (Peasant House in Telemark) is a captivating example of 19th-century Norwegian Romantic nationalism, blending meticulous realism with emotive storytelling. The painting depicts a serene rural scene—a weathered wooden house nestled amidst a rolling landscape, bathed in soft, natural light that heightens the textures of grass, timber, and distant mountains. Gude, a central figure in the Düsseldorf School, mastered atmospheric perspective, infusing the work with tranquility and a deep connection to Norway’s natural and cultural identity. His precise brushwork and subdued yet luminous palette reflect the influence of German Romanticism while championing local themes. Historically significant, this piece exemplifies the period’s celebration of folk life and untouched nature, bridging realism and idealism. Today, it remains a treasured artifact of Norway’s artistic heritage, often studied for its technical mastery and cultural resonance.
